21 Facts About Chen Yufei

facts about chen yufei.html1.

Chen Yufei won the gold medal in Badminton singles at the 2020 Tokyo Olympics.

2.

Chen Yufei won a bronze medal at the 2017 World Championships and was awarded as the Eddy Choong Most Promising Player of the Year in 2017.

3.

Chen Yufei did started playing in international level from the year 2013, being aged only 15.

4.

Chen Yufei finished runner-up in the German Junior International event after being beaten by Qin Jinjing in the final.

5.

Chen Yufei won the 2016 Macau Open Grand Prix Gold in the end of the year by defeating Chen Xiaoxin.

6.

Chen Yufei reached the final of the 2017 Swiss Open Grand Prix Gold and had to settle for second best after losing to the same opponent whom she defeated in Macau Open final in 2016, Chen Xiaoxin.

7.

Chen Yufei contested in the 2018 German Open final but lost to Akane Yamaguchi.

8.

Chen Yufei won the silver medal at the 2018 Badminton Asia Championships losing to Tai Tzu-ying in straight games.
